Dungeon Keeper: The Deeper Dungeons

Description
Dungeon Keeper: The Deeper Dungeons is a sequel to the original Dungeon Keeper video game that was released in 1997. It is an immersive and sprawling adventure that takes players into the dark world of strategic underground realm building and management. The already exciting premise of the main game is expanded upon by this datadisc, which also affords players the opportunity to experience new difficulties and opportunities.
The incorporation of additional maps and levels into the game is one of the most important aspects of the datadisc. This provides players with a broad variety of new locales to discover and become proficient in. The fact that each level presents its own one-of-a-kind obstacles and strategic predicaments helps to ensure that the game remains engaging and fresh.
Additional enhancements also include the addition of new spells, traps, and armies, which broadens the range of options available to the player when it comes to constructing and defending his underground empire. Because of this variation, strategy and tactics are given a new dimension, and players are given the opportunity to experiment with a range of various techniques in order to gain victory.
The graphics of the game are impressive for their time, giving upgraded vistas and landscapes that may be adjusted to match the theme of Dungeon Keeper. The audio component is likewise of a great quality, featuring sounds that are both ominous and captivating, which contribute to the overall atmosphere of the game.
The game's gameplay principles continue to be just as interesting and addictive as they were in the first Dungeon Keeper. Players are still able to construct their own underground kingdom, hire monsters, perform objectives, and defend themselves against attacks by heroes. Fans of Dungeon Keeper who are interested in exploring new challenges and possibilities in the underground realm will find this expansion pack to be an excellent addition. It offers a valuable expansion to the main game and includes a great deal of content.
